The Industrial Technology Institute (ITI) is a Statutory Board functioning within the purview of the Ministry of Science & Technology is a Multidisciplinary Research Institute in Sri Lanka dedicated to the promotion of industrial development through R & D, Contract, Consultancy, Training and Technical Services.
